Saturday Night Live Adds Six New Cast Members

Gearing up for its 39th season, Saturday Night Live has added six new members to the cast.

SNL writer Mike O’Brien, AT&T advertisers Beck Bennett and Kyle Mooney, Upright Citizens Brigade Theatre veterans John Milhiser and Noël Wells, and comic Brooks Wheelan have all been announced as joining the cast, reports Digital Spy.

It was also revealed this week that Cecily Strong will be helping Seth Meyers as co-anchor of the “Weekend Update” segment.

Unfortunately, with additions to the cast come some subtractions, Tim Robinson will work only as a writer for the new season, and veterans Fred Armisen, Bill Hader, and Jason Sudeikis have all left the show.

The new season of SNL premieres September 28, with host Tina Fey and a performance by Arcade Fire.
